Why AI matters for a mid-market chemical distributor

Krayden, Inc. operates in a sector where margins are squeezed by commoditization and supply chain volatility. As a 201-500 employee distributor of specialty adhesives, sealants, and coatings, the company manages thousands of SKUs, complex supplier networks, and a technically demanding customer base. At this scale, AI is not about moonshot innovation—it's about sweating the operational details that erode profit. Mid-market distributors often run on legacy ERPs and tribal knowledge, making them ripe for AI-driven efficiency gains that larger competitors are already capturing. The goal is to turn data trapped in order histories, technical datasheets, and email chains into a competitive moat.

Three concrete AI opportunities with ROI framing

1. Demand forecasting and inventory optimization. Krayden's biggest balance sheet drain is likely working capital tied up in slow-moving inventory and expedited shipping costs from stockouts. A machine learning model trained on 3+ years of transactional data, seasonality, and customer lead times can reduce forecast error by 20-30%. For a distributor with an estimated $85M revenue, a 10% reduction in excess inventory frees up $2-3M in cash and cuts warehousing costs. The ROI is direct and measurable within two quarters.

2. Quote-to-cash automation. In specialty chemical distribution, quoting is a high-touch process involving pricing matrices, availability checks, and technical validation. An NLP-powered system that ingests emailed RFQs, extracts line items, and auto-generates accurate quotes can slash processing time from hours to minutes. Assuming 20 sales reps spending 30% of their time on manual quoting, automation could reallocate 6 full-time equivalents to revenue-generating activities, yielding a 12-month payback.

3. Intelligent technical support. Krayden's value-add is technical expertise. A retrieval-augmented generation (RAG) chatbot trained on product datasheets, safety data sheets, and application guides can handle 60% of routine inquiries instantly. This reduces the burden on technical specialists, speeds up customer response, and creates a logged knowledge base that improves over time. The cost is low—leveraging existing documents and a cloud LLM API—while the differentiation in customer experience is high.

Deployment risks specific to this size band

Mid-market companies face a "data trap": ERP systems may have inconsistent SKU naming, duplicate customer records, or missing fields that degrade model performance. A data cleansing sprint must precede any AI project. Second, change management is critical; veteran sales reps and technical staff may distrust automated recommendations. A phased rollout with a "human-in-the-loop" design—where AI suggests but humans approve—builds trust. Finally, talent retention is a risk. Krayden likely lacks in-house data engineers, so partnering with a managed service provider or hiring a single senior data architect is essential to avoid vendor lock-in and ensure long-term ownership of models.
